PCOM South Georgia was founded in 2019 to help grow medical education in Southwest Georgia and meet the long-term healthcare needs of the region. Located on Tallokas Road in Moultrie, the spacious 75,000-square-foot, state-of-the-art facility includes classrooms, an anatomy lab, an Osteopathic Manipulative Medicine (OMM) lab, simulation center, small group study rooms, information commons and a café.

PCOM South Georgia is a private, not-for-profit additional location of the fully-accredited PCOM.
